Checklist item: verify GC pause fix in the Marrowgate matching service before sign-off. We moved to the low-pause collector and capped heap at 12GB; p99 pauses should sit under 30ms during the order-match soak test. Security folks — no config surface changed, just runtime flags. Soak results are filed under the token below.

session token of bajog-tafop = htk31_14e40a443565b0a3cf3b16fac72e009

Subject: Reseller Programme Update

Team,

A careful summary for all heads of department: the Brightvale reseller programme onboarded nine partners this quarter, with Cardamine Systems leading on volume. Margin tiers were reviewed and certification requirements tightened after feedback from the Lenmark region. Please ensure your teams follow the updated onboarding checklist. The strategic context for these changes is set out below.

management briefing: The board signed off on a budget of $44.2 million for Project Fenwyn. The renewal with Holdorox Group closes at $41.6 million a year, 23 percent above the last contract.

Meeting notes — transport briefing, 14 May

Discussed the crate of survey instruments bound for the Pellham ridge site. Theodolites calibrated Tuesday; crate sealed and weatherproofed. Coordinator to schedule a morning run to avoid the gravel road after rain. Driver carries the calibration certificates, not the site office. Hand-over instruction for the courier follows below.

handover note for yawig-tagug: the ralael eliion courier leaves the ulaax frair olidor ledger at gate 3456 under passcode 367212

Q: Why did we move the nightly crons into Flowhatch instead of just fixing the scheduler?

A: Retries, fan-out, and visibility, mostly. Flowhatch gives us per-step logs so reviewers can actually see what failed. One gotcha: the migration admin console locks after idle timeout, so unlock it with the passphrase below.

strongbox words: oliael-gilax-lamael